Description:
New York: St. Martin's Press, 1985. First Edition, First Printing. Signed. Hardcover. Octavo. 8.5 x 5.5 inches. 180 pp. Fine / Very Good+. Stated "First Edition" showing full number line. Association copy. Signed by author on front free endpaper with inscription to science fiction and mystery writer Joe L. Hensley, "To Joe Hensley - One of my favorite writers and human beings. Best, Ed Gorman, Dec '85". Dust jacket intact, showing price of $12.95. Black cloth on board, stamped metallic red lettering to spine. Very slight bump to head of spine, else Fine. Text block clean, tight, unmarked, crisp. Dust jacket rubbed at head and tail of spine with small crease at top of front panel. Dust jacket now in archival protective cover.

Description:
Baltimore, MD: Borderlands Press, 1991. First Edition, First Printing. Signed. Hardcover. Small quarto. 9.25 x 6.25 inches. 239 pp. Fine / Fine in Fine slipcase. Association copy. Number 424 of 1000 signed by author on fly leaf. Post-It laid onto front free endpaper with inscription to long-time friend and fellow author Joe Hensley and wife: "Joe, Char - You might want to check the dedication page on this new 1st H.C. edition. - he." Dedication page reads: "For years of friendship, For forcing open doors and, Busting out windows, This one, with love, for Joe L. and Charlotte Hensley." Blue cloth, silver stamped on front board and spine. Light blue endpapers. Text block square and tight. Interior pristine. Dust jacket unclipped. Includes 16 tales.

Description:
New York: Harper & Row, 1981. First Edition, First Printing. Signed. Hardcover. Small quarto. 9.5 x 6.5 inches. 305 pp. Very Good / Near Fine. Association copy. Signed by author on title page, "John D MacDonald Sept 1981," with inscription to friend and fellow writer Joe L. Hensley on front free endpaper, "For Joe and Charlotte, Somebody sent me a tear sheet of Don's article in GAMES saying 'This guy will write for ANYBODY!' Am soon sending you a fantastic pic of Nussbaum, with a letter. Best, John and Dorothy." Three-quarter light blue paper over quarter dark blue cloth on board, spine bearing stamped foil silver titles. Slightly canted, very light shelf wear, slight bumping at top and bottom of spine, outer corners front and back slightly rubbed, three-quarter inch crease at top of leaf 149/150, else Very Good.
